What Is C18-38 Alkyl Hydroxystearoyl Stearate?

C18-38 Alkyl Hydroxystearoyl Stearate is an ester created by linking hydroxystearic acid, stearic acid and a blend of long-chain (18 to 38 carbon) fatty alcohols. The result is a wax-like material that is solid at room temperature yet melts smoothly on skin contact. Most manufacturers derive the fatty acids and alcohols from plant oils such as coconut, palm or rapeseed then refine and react them through esterification, a process that joins the acid and alcohol portions while removing water. The ingredient first appeared in the early 2000s when formulators searched for plant-based alternatives to mineral waxes, and it quickly gained favor for its versatility in modern “green” formulations.

Today you will find C18-38 Alkyl Hydroxystearoyl Stearate in moisturizers, facial masks, lip balms, stick foundations, anti-aging creams, sunscreens, hair conditioners and makeup primers. Its balance of cushion and slip makes it a popular choice for both skincare and color cosmetics where stability and a soft, velvety skin feel are essential.

C18-38 Alkyl Hydroxystearoyl Stearate’s Cosmetic Benefits/Uses

Formulators value this multifunctional ingredient for the way it improves texture, stability and overall skin feel in a wide range of products.

  • Emulsion stabilising: Helps oil and water phases stay uniformly blended so creams and lotions remain smooth during storage and application
  • Emollient: Forms a light protective film that softens skin, reduces moisture loss and leaves a silky after-feel without heaviness
  • Viscosity controlling: Thickens formulations just enough to create a rich, non-greasy texture that spreads easily and stays put on the skin

Who Can Use C18-38 Alkyl Hydroxystearoyl Stearate

This ingredient suits most skin types, particularly normal, dry or combination skin that benefits from extra softness and a controlled, cushiony texture. Oily or acne-prone skin can usually tolerate it as well, though the waxy nature of the ester might feel heavy on very oily complexions so those users may prefer lighter formulas.

C18-38 Alkyl Hydroxystearoyl Stearate is made from plant-derived fatty acids and alcohols so it is typically considered vegan and vegetarian friendly provided the finished product has not been tested on animals and no animal-based additives have been mixed in.

The large molecular size keeps it on the surface of the skin which is why formulators view it as low risk for systemic absorption. For that reason it is generally regarded as safe for people who are pregnant or breastfeeding. This is not medical advice and anyone who is expecting or nursing should still ask their doctor before adding new skincare products, just to be safe.

The ester does not make skin more sensitive to sunlight so there is no added risk of photosensitivity. It can also be used alongside most common actives such as retinoids, vitamin C and exfoliating acids without stability issues.

Potential Side Effects/Adverse Reactions

Side effects from topical use of C18-38 Alkyl Hydroxystearoyl Stearate can vary from one person to another. The points below list potential reactions yet most users will not encounter them when the ingredient is properly formulated and used as directed.

  • Mild skin irritation such as redness or itching in very sensitive individuals
  • Temporary clogged pores or breakouts on highly oily or acne-prone skin
  • Contact allergy presenting as rash or swelling, though reports are rare
  • Greasy or heavy feel if layered with multiple rich products

If you notice any unwanted reaction stop using the product and seek medical advice if symptoms persist or worsen.

Comedogenic Rating

Rating: 2 out of 5 (low to moderate)

C18-38 Alkyl Hydroxystearoyl Stearate is derived from long-chain fatty acids, which can sometimes sit on the surface and mingle with sebum, yet its large ester structure keeps it from penetrating deeply into pores. Most users will not notice clogged pores unless they are extremely oil-prone or layer several rich products at once. Overall it is considered suitable for acne-prone skin when used in light or well-balanced formulas, though very breakout-prone individuals may prefer to monitor how their skin responds.

Because this ingredient is typically used at low to moderate percentages and is balanced by other emulsifiers, its likelihood of causing widespread congestion is lower than that of pure fatty acids or heavy butters.

Summary

C18-38 Alkyl Hydroxystearoyl Stearate acts as an emulsion stabiliser, an emollient and a viscosity controller. Its waxy yet melt-on-contact texture keeps oil and water phases blended, cushions the skin with a soft protective film and thickens formulas just enough for a rich silky feel without greasiness.

While not as famous as shea butter or jojoba oil, this plant-derived ester has gained steady popularity in modern moisturisers, makeup sticks and clean beauty formulas thanks to its versatility and pleasant skin finish.

Safety data and decades of use point to a low risk of irritation or systemic absorption, making it generally safe for most skin types including sensitive, pregnant or breastfeeding users. As with any new cosmetic ingredient it is wise to patch test a new product first to be sure your skin agrees.
